Pickup Rules & Schedules
Schaumburg residents must have residential waste and recyclables at the curb by 7:00 a.m. on collection day, and cannot set containers out before 6:00 p.m. the night before during April through September, or before 4:00 p.m. the rest of the year, under Village Code § 96.07(A)(3). Empty receptacles must come back off the parkway the same day they are collected.

Bin Placement Rules
Schaumburg tells residents exactly when and where trash and recycling carts can sit outside. Section 96.07 requires curbside set-out by 7 a.m. on pickup day, bars putting bins out too early the night before, and confines storage between pickups to behind the house, inside the garage, or a screened spot at the side of the building.

Bulk Item Disposal
Large items and brush have to be bundled or capped in volume before Schaumburg's collector will take them curbside. Section 96.08 caps bulky waste at two cubic yards per stop and bundles at four feet long and fifty pounds, while tree branches over five inches across need a special pickup instead of the regular bundle.

Recycling Requirements
Schaumburg requires every resident and refuse generator to recycle under Village Code § 96.09(A), with curbside collection handled exclusively by the village's residential service contractor and segregated recyclables set out on the regular garbage pickup day. Multifamily complexes, and every commercial or industrial business license holder, must run their own recycling collection program too.

Illegal Dumping
Dumping refuse anywhere in Schaumburg outside an approved container or disposal site is a declared nuisance under Village Code § 96.04(C), covering anything that could spread disease, blow around, or rot into a health hazard. Violators face a fine of up to $500 per offense, and every day the violation continues counts as a new offense under § 96.99.

Yard Waste Collection
Schaumburg bans loose landscape waste at the curb: leaves, grass and weeds must go in village-approved biodegradable paper bags, and branches must be bundled to four feet long, two feet across and fifty pounds under Village Code § 96.08(B). Branches over five inches in diameter cannot be bagged or bundled at all and need a special pickup instead.

Dumpster Rules
Schaumburg requires every multifamily, business and manufacturing dumpster to sit inside a screened refuse enclosure with solid walls six to seven feet tall and an operable gate, under Village Code § 96.06. New enclosures need a building permit from the director of community development, and enclosures built before July 1, 2000 that do not conform had to be brought into compliance by July 1, 2002.
Schaumburg Dumpster Enclosure Rules
Some RestrictionsSchaumburg Village Code § 96.06
All refuse, recycling, grease containers and compacting equipment shall be stored within a designated refuse enclosure. The container lids shall be kept closed at all times. The enclosure shall be used strictly for the confinement of refuse, recyclable material, grease containers and compacting equipment and shall not be used for the outside storage of any other materials or equipment. Collection Schedule
Schaumburg requires every residential property to have its waste collected at least once every seven days, and every multifamily, commercial or industrial property at least twice every seven days, under Village Code § 96.04. Single-family homes must use the village's exclusive residential contractor; multifamily, commercial and industrial generators must hire a hauler holding a current Schaumburg business license.

Recycling Rules
Event facilities in Schaumburg, permanent venues like sports arenas or convention centers, must comply with the entire garbage and recycling chapter of the Village Code under § 96.12(A), and village inspectors can enter to check recycling and composting procedures. The village exercises home-rule authority to make its own rule control over the state's Large Event Facilities Act and Cook County's environmental ordinance.
